**Q: Why are some transcode jobs on the Pellwick farm stuck in 'queued' for over an hour?**

The Pellwick farm prioritizes short-form renditions, so long 4K masters can wait behind hundreds of smaller jobs during peak ingest. Check the scheduler dashboard for queue depth before assuming a failure. If a job exceeds the two-hour threshold, capture its job record and send the details to the farm operators.

escalation mailbox, kaweg-kahif: druwyn.sordor@nelvroworks.corp

Before promoting a new scheduler build, verify that the backfill manifest is pinned to the approved dataset versions and that the dry-run report shows zero destructive operations. The Driftwell deployer refuses any scheduler image whose provenance attestation is missing or whose signature does not chain to the release trust root. Security review must confirm the attestation timestamp falls within the release window. All nightly scheduler images for this release are signed with the key below.

deploy key for yadup-badug: bky6_rLH3qD

Subject: Memtrace cut-over complete

Team,

Cut-over to Memtrace v2 for GPU memory profiling finished last night. Old v1 agents are disabled; any tickets referencing v1 dashboards should be closed as resolved-by-migration. Sampling overhead is now under 2% and allocation traces include kernel names. Known gap: profiles older than 30 days were not migrated. Point customers at the v2 docs for setup questions. For reference when troubleshooting, the agent now runs with the following configuration.

settings of bagaf-bawip:
[aldax]
port = 5000
region = south-4
host = aldax.brasklabs.corp
team = brivan
timeout_ms = 2000
retries = 2